Overview

SCHALM’S VETERINARY HEMATOLOGY An updated guide to veterinary hematology with expanded coverage on a variety of topics The revised seventh edition of Schalm’s Veterinary Hematology is updated to provide a comprehensive review of all topics related to disorders of the blood in animals. Designed as a gold-standard reference, this text covers a wide range of species in both confined and free-range populations, reflects the most recent trends in hematology diagnostics, and discusses recent advances in traditional techniques. Edited and written by an international team of experts in the field, the book represents an accessible yet in-depth resource for information on veterinary hematology. The new edition includes a hemolymphatic tissue section that covers current understanding of basic science and the species-specific hematology section is further expanded from previous editions. New chapters address emerging topics in hematology, and existing chapters have been revised and rearranged to improve readability and simplify access to the material. This seventh edition: Updates the most complete reference on veterinary hematology across species Contains a new section on basic biology of hemolymphatic tissues Expands coverage of species-specific hematology Presents new and emerging topics in blood disorders and diagnostic techniques Features a reorganized contents list for an integrated, easy to use reference Written for veterinary clinical pathologists and residents, diagnostic laboratory staff, internists, and specialists, Schalm’s Veterinary Hematology is the most comprehensive and up-to-date reference on the topic.

Reviews

The seventh edition of Schalm's Veterinary Hematology has been updated to cover the majority of topics in animal hematology in order to meet the ever-increasing needs of clinical pathologists both in the understanding and knowledge of new technologies and the increasingly varied animal hematologic specificities they are faced with.[T]his new edition of Schalm's Veterinary Hematology has been eagerly awaited by all clinical pathologists and will largely meet their expectations. This book is, therefore, an essential basis in hematology. Reviewed in Veterinary Clinical Pathology, 2023:52:132-133 by Catherine Trumel


Author Information

The editors Marjory B. Brooks, DVM, DACVIM, is Director of the Comparative Coagulation Laboratory at Cornell University’s Animal Health Diagnostic Center in Ithaca, New York, USA. Kendal E. Harr, DVM, MS, DACVP, is Owner and Clinical Pathologist at Urika, LLC in Mukilteo, Washington, USA. Davis M. Seelig, DVM, PhD, DACVP, is Associate Professor in the Department of Veterinary Clinical Sciences at the University of Minnesota College of Veterinary Medicine in St. Paul, Minnesota, USA. K. Jane Wardrop, DVM, MS, DACVP, is Professor in the Department of Veterinary Clinical Sciences at the College of Veterinary Medicine, Washington State University in Pullman, Washington, USA. Douglas J. Weiss, DVM, PhD, DACVP, is Emeritus Professor at the University of Minnesota College of Veterinary Medicine in St. Paul, Minnesota, USA.
